The Board of Supervisors of the Township shall, by resolution
adopted annually before the commencement of a fiscal year, appoint
an independent auditor, who shall be a certified public accountant
registered in Pennsylvania, a firm of certified public accountants
so registered or a competent public accountant or a competent firm
of public accountants, to audit, for such fiscal year, the accounts,
records and all other evidences of financial transactions of the Township
and file a report thereof with the Board of Supervisors. The independent
auditor shall perform all other duties and exercise such powers as
required of or conferred upon him by law.
[Ord. 578, 6/13/2002, § 1]
The resolution appointing an independent auditor shall state
the compensation, if any, to be paid from Township funds for said
services.
[Ord. 578, 6/13/2002, § 1]
The Board of Supervisors hereby reserves the right at any time
to repeal this Part 1C, thereupon abolishing the office of appointed
auditor, and to reestablish the office of elected auditor.
